Taittinger Comtes de Champagne Blanc de Blancs 2014 in Taittinger Gift Box
Taittinger’s comtes de champagne is the quintessential expression of Chardonnay, crafted exclusively from five legendary Grand Cru vineyards in the Côte des Blancs. This 2014 release represents the absolute summit of the Maison’s prestige, offered only in exceptional years and serving as a profound monument to blanc de blancs elegance.
The cellar philosophy is defined by a relentless pursuit of purity, utilizing only the first press to ensure maximum aging potential and aromatic clarity. A small proportion (5%) of the blend is matured for four months in new oak barrels to build a sophisticated, structural "patina," followed by a full decade of patient maturation within the estate’s historic, UNESCO-listed Gallo-Roman chalk cellars. This traditional, slow-paced maturation integrates the wine’s powerful energy into a seamless, architectural framework that remains completely unmasked by high dosage.
